The Correct Job Hunting Strategy

There are two types of job hunt. First is the usual WRONG approach where you loose your job, PANIC, assume a fetal position of "job beggar", then start firing your resume out there like buckshot hoping to hit anything that finds the immediate fix. VOILA! Another shitty job.

The 2nd is the CORRECT, systematic approach where you:

  1. Take TIME to figure out who you are and what you're meant to do > WORKSHEET
  2. GO HARD on industry research to find the best possible solution to call home
  3. Formalize your formal and informal NETWORKS > WORKSHEET
  4. Use that network to get to the KEY DECISION MAKER
  5. ACE the interview > WORKSHEET
  6. NEGOTIATE effectively > WORKSHEET
  7. BUILD your empire.

ALWAYS KEEP YOUR EYE ON THE PRIZE. While at first glance this approach may seem laborious, it's really truly the only guaranteed way to get the result you want. DON'T BE LAZY. Done right, it avoids you repeating that running 6-months flat-out on a new initiative only to cry,  "I HATE MY JOB" (then calling me again). Slow down. BREATH. Get to work!
